# Contributing Thanks for helping to make graphene-django great! We welcome all kinds of contributions: - Bug fixes - Documentation improvements - New features - Refactoring & tidying ## Getting started If you have a specific contribution in mind, be sure to check the [issues](https://github.com/graphql-python/graphene-django/issues) and [projects](https://github.com/graphql-python/graphene-django/projects) in progress - someone could already be working on something similar and you can help out. ## Project setup After cloning this repo, ensure dependencies are installed by running: ```sh make dev-setup ``` ## Running tests After developing, the full test suite can be evaluated by running: ```sh make tests ``` ## Opening Pull Requests Please fork the project and open a pull request against the `main` branch. This will trigger a series of test and lint checks. We advise that you format and run lint locally before doing this to save time: ```sh make format make lint ``` ## Documentation The [documentation](http://docs.graphene-python.org/projects/django/en/latest/) is generated using the excellent [Sphinx](http://www.sphinx-doc.org/) and a custom theme. The documentation dependencies are installed by running: ```sh cd docs pip install -r requirements.txt ``` Then to produce a HTML version of the documentation: ```sh make html ```
